Ryanair Flight Makes Emergency Landing in Munich

Ryanair flight FR-4164 had to divert and make an emergency landing in Munich, Germany, on April 4th.

The Boeing 737-800 plane heading from Frankfurt, Germany, to Corfu, Greece, was diverted after the crew received a wheel well fire indication.

The plane landed safely. All passengers and crew members remained unharmed.

Lufthansa Flight Diverts to Manchester on Suspicion of Wheel Well Fire

Lufthansa flight LH404 had to make an emergency landing at Manchester Airport in United Kingdom, on August 7.

The Boeing 747-800 jumbo jet, en-route from Frankfurt to New York, had to be diverted after the pilots reported a possible wheel well fire.

The plane landed safely after dumping excess fuel.

An airport spokesperson confirmed the incident saying, “An aircraft from Frankfurt to New York JFK made a divert into Manchester Airport this evening and landed safely with approximately 360 people on board.”
